Gutter sealing services involve applying specialized materials to the seams, joints, and vulnerable areas of a property's gutter system. The primary goal is to create a durable, waterproof barrier that prevents leaks, blockages, and water damage. This process typically includes inspecting the existing gutters, cleaning out debris, and then sealing any cracks or gaps with high-quality sealants. Properly sealed gutters help ensure that rainwater flows efficiently away from the foundation, walls, and roofline, reducing the risk of costly repairs and water intrusion issues.
These services are especially beneficial for addressing common problems such as leaking gutters, overflowing during heavy rains, and the formation of ice dams in colder months. When gutters are not sealed properly, water can seep into the fascia or cause wood rot, leading to structural damage over time. Sealing also helps prevent pests and debris from entering the gutter system, which can cause clogs and reduce drainage effectiveness. Property owners who notice water stains, mold growth, or pooling around their foundation may find gutter sealing to be an effective solution.

The overview below groups typical Gutter Sealing proj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in your area.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- Typical costs for minor gutter sealing jobs generally range from $250 to $600. Many routine repairs fall within this middle range, depending on the extent of sealing needed and gutter length.
Partial Gutter Sealing - For sealing larger sections or multiple areas, local contractors often charge between $600 and $1,200. Projects of this size are common for homes with extensive gutter systems that require targeted sealing.
Full Gutter System Seal - Complete sealing of an entire gutter system can range from $1,200 to $3,000, with larger or more complex projects sometimes exceeding this range. These jobs are less frequent but necessary for comprehensive protection.
Full Replacement - When gutter sealing involves replacing sections or entire systems, costs typically start around $3,000 and can reach $5,000 or more for extensive, custom, or high-elevation projects. Such projects are less common but may be needed for severely damaged gutters.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What is gutter sealing? Gutter sealing involves applying a protective material to the seams and joints of gutters to prevent leaks and water damage.
Why should I consider gutter sealing? Gutter sealing helps prevent water from leaking onto your home's foundation, reducing the risk of damage and costly repairs.
How do local contractors perform gutter sealing? Professional service providers typically clean the gutters first, then apply a sealant to ensure a watertight barrier along all seams and joints.
Can gutter sealing be done on any type of gutter system? Most gutter systems can be sealed effectively, but it’s best to consult with local service providers to determine the appropriate method for your gutters.
Is gutter sealing a maintenance-free solution? Gutter sealing can reduce leaks, but regular inspections and maintenance are recommended to ensure long-lasting performance.
